After testing the Cozyla Calendar+ 2 and the Skylight Calendar 2, our tech team determined that the Skylight Calendar 2 is the best choice for most families. Its ease of setup and minimal learning curve means it\u2019s intuitive for most users. Also, the Skylight is much lighter and easier to place, whether it’s on a shelf, counter or hung on the wall. MealPrepPro is laser-focused on the batch-cooking workflow that saves families the most time and money. The app plans your week around a single two-to-three hour cooking session, typically on Sunday, with recipes designed to produce meals that store and reheat well throughout the week. The frequency of your meal planning really depends on your lifestyle and on what’s convenient for you. Most people do their meal planning on a weekly basis, though it may be wise to get ahead if you’re approaching a particularly busy season.<\/p>\n
